The final seminar "Best Skills for a Better Future" was held on January 24 in Slovyansk in the TopPlace business space, organized by representatives of the Slavic Heart Charitable Foundation as part of a donation from Save the Children and the European Union. Among the participants were representatives of local authorities, Donetsk Chamber of Commerce and Industry, employment centers, educational institutions, young entrepreneurs, youth, non-governmental, partner organizations and project beneficiaries.

The event was opened by Valentina Babenkova, Head of Operations at Save the Children in Ukraine, and Lilia Zolkina, Deputy Head of the Department for Family, Youth and Sports of the Donetsk Regional State Administration.

Representatives of Save the Children Anton Stukalo and Serhiy Marchenko, coordinator and specialist of the Child Poverty Prevention Program in Ukraine, spoke about the achievements, difficulties and prospects of the project in Ukraine.

Nina Nesgovorova and Valentina Tupikova, a project team of the Slavic Heart partner organization, made a presentation on increasing the competitiveness of young people in the labor market within the framework of the project.

Olena Pogorelova, National Coordinator of the SOS Children's Towns Ukraine Project, spoke about the prospects and goals of the project.

Natalia Kirkach, moderator of the event and project manager, spoke on "Youth Employment: Gender Barriers for Young Women and Men" and held an interactive discussion.

Finally, successful grant recipients, project beneficiaries and entrepreneurs from different cities of Donetsk region presented their success stories.
